Non-EU Countries Impose EU Decision to Extend Ukraine Sanctions Regime

A group of European countries not in the EU aligned with a recent EU sanctions decision on those who undermine Ukraine's sovereignty, the European Council announced. On Sept. 14, the council renewed for six months, until March 15, the sanctions…
